在互联网时代,建立自己的网站服务器已经成为许多企业和个人的需求。IIS(Internet Information Services)作为Windows操作系统的内置Web服务器,提供了快速、便捷的网站搭建体验。本文将详细介绍如何使用IIS搭建网站服务器。
准备工作
1. 确保您的Windows服务器已安装IIS,并且拥有足够的系统资源。
2. 准备网站域名及DNS解析,确保可以访问到服务器的IP地址。
3. 安装必要的IIS组件,如Web服务器、FTP服务、SMTP服务等。
搭建步骤
1. 打开IIS管理器,创建一个新的网站。设置网站的物理路径、绑定IP地址和端口号。
2. 为网站设置身份验证方法,如Windows身份验证、匿名身份验证等。
3. 配置网站的主页和默认文档,以便访问时能正确跳转到指定的页面。
4. 设置网站的安全性能,包括SSL证书的安装、HTTP头管理以及文件和目录的安全性等。
5. 对IIS进行优化设置,包括缓存策略、并发连接数等,以提升网站的性能和稳定性。
安装和管理Web应用
1. 通过IIS管理器,安装和配置需要的Web应用。例如,可以使用ASP.NET Core或ASP.NET MVC等框架进行开发。
2. 管理网站的访问日志和错误日志,以便进行性能分析和故障排查。
3. 使用IIS自带的性能监视工具,监控网站的运行状态和性能指标。
网站维护与安全防护
1. 定期备份网站数据,防止数据丢失或被篡改。
2. 及时更新IIS和Web应用的补丁和漏洞修复程序,以防止安全漏洞被利用。
3. 使用防火墙和杀毒软件保护服务器安全,防止恶意攻击和病毒入侵。
4. 对敏感信息进行加密处理,如用户密码、支付信息等。
通过以上步骤,我们可以使用IIS搭建一个功能完善、性能稳定的网站服务器。在搭建过程中,需要注意安全性和性能的平衡,确保网站能够正常运行并为用户提供良好的访问体验。还需要定期进行维护和更新,以保证服务器的稳定性和安全性。在今后的使用过程中,还需要不断学习和掌握新的技术和方法,以应对不断变化的互联网环境。